Free Weezy! Funkmaster Flex had a special guest interviewee last night on Hot 97 as he manged to get Lil’ Wayne to phone in from his correctional facility on Rikers Island. The interview lasted 10 minutes (the allowed phone time Weezy has) and they talked about his fans; how often he talks to Drake, Nicki Minaj, and Mack Maine; as well as wanting to do a song with Andre 3000 and Tech N9ne as soon as he is released. Weezy was in good spirits as he even shouted out Karla Moy and Karen Civil for their work on WeezyThanxYou.com and Flex’s new blog InFlexWeTrust.com. About 90 days until the martian is free.
